août11

Calcul de taux d’intérêt

par Frenchy

Obtenir les mensualités d’un prêt avec un taux annuel en PHP ?

Tout d’abord nous allons avoir besoin de la fonction suivante :

1
2
3
4
5
6
7
8
9
10
11
12
13
<?php
function get_interest_factor($year_term, $monthly_interest_rate) {
	global $base_rate;
	$factor      = 0;
	$base_rate   = 1 + $monthly_interest_rate;
	$denominator = $base_rate;
	for ($i=0; $i &lt; ($year_term * 12); $i++) {
		$factor += (1 / $denominator);
		$denominator *= $base_rate;
	}
	return $factor;
}
?>

Explication des variables de la fonction :
$monthly_interest_rate = TAUX / 1200
$year_term = montant de la somme empruntée

Et pour obtenir le montant d’une mensualité il suffit de faire :

1
2
3
4
<?php
$calcul = get_interest_factor($year_term, $monthly_interest_rate);
$mensualite = $year_term / $calcul;
?>

Mais rien ne vaut un exemple pour mieux comprendre :

1
2
3
4
5
6
7
8
9
10
<?php
//Montant de la somme de l'emprunt
$somme_emprunte = 1000;
//Durée du prêt en années
$annee = 30;
//Taux annuel du prêt
$taux = 2.8;
// reste plus qu'à savoir combien vous allez payer par mois :
$mensualite = $annee / get_interest_factor($annee, $taux/1200);
?>

Tags : ,
Posté par :  Tutos - PHP

aucun commentaire

Postez un commentaire !

Utilisez le formulaire suivant pour laisser un commentaire :

Laissez un commentaire :